Sitafal is the Hindi word for custard apple, a luscious tropical fruit that\u2019s available in season at ethnic markets and sidewalk fruit stands if you know where to go (hint \ud83d\ude09). Basundi is a rich, creamy dessert, particularly popular in western India, that can be served warm or chilled. Made from long cooked cream, whole milk or sweetened condensed milk plus nuts, fruits and spices like cardamom and saffron, one could think of it as kulfi semifreddo.
